Coral reefs are the nursery for all life in the oceans, a remarkable ecosystem that sustains us. Yet with carbon emissions warming the seas, a phenomenon called "coral bleaching" -- a sign of mass coral death -- has been accelerating around the world, and the public has no idea of the scale or implication of the catastrophe silently raging underwater.
